Keep It Simple 

The first thing to keep in mind is the font choice and generally speaking, you want to be using Arial or Helvetica and not Times New Roman or Garamond. The reason for using those is because they are easier and therefore more simple to read and that is what you want for your visitors. You should also limit yourself to a max of three different font types for your entire website and you should try a minimum font size of 16, which is generally considered the easiest for online reading.

Color Palette

You want to be intentional about the colors, as they’ll be representing the different elements of your website. Whether that bit of background the navigation menu or even the fonts used throughout complementary colors helps create a balanced and visually appealing website.

Additionally, make sure you use contrasting colors for your text and the background so that it’s really easy for the audience to read the information that you’re presenting on your website. Vibrant colors whilst considerable in some areas should be used sparingly perhaps only for buttons and call-to-actions.

Loading Time

Everyone hates websites that take too long to lead. And more often, a website that is taking too long to load, we click away. So, one way to ensure that our websites are fast a lot of times is to use images that aren’t too big in file size.
